I made some incorrect entries in the historic prices for the exchange between EUR and USD.
Kmymoney now thinks the exchanges rates are inverted. When I try to re-import the historic prices from a CSV file, nothing changes. I'd like to "forget" all exchange rate history from 2020, re-load it from the CSV file, and refresh all past transactions to use the most up-to-date knowledge of the exchange rate. How can that be done? |

Ok, so I just renamed the gz file, used gunzip, removed the currency exchange rates from the file, and re-imported. And I've discovered something: KMyMoney seems to be confused about the exchange rates. It offers the reversed one. So, when I import EUR to USD, I need to say it's USD to EUR for it to use the right one when I try to classify a payment.
